Conforme a imagem, quando realizo o cadastro o microsserviço financeiro é chamado, porém o rabbit-mq e o microsserviço consumer-academico não de modo que não é enviado o e-mail
Conforme a imagem, quando realizo o cadastro o microsserviço financeiro é chamado, porém o rabbit-mq e o microsserviço consumer-academico não de modo que não é enviado o e-mail
Olá Vinícius, tudo bem com você?
Peço desculpas pela demora em obter um retorno.
Para que seja enviado o e-mail após o cadastro do usuário, será necessário adicionar nas variáveis GMAIL_USER
e GMAIL_PASSWORD
presente nos arquivos alura-ms/docker-compose.yml
e alura-ms/academico-php-web/docker-compose.yml
as credenciais de acesso a um e-mail da Gmail válido no projeto, como descrito na atividade para saber mais: E-mail .
Peço que nos arquivos docker-compose.yml
localize as variáveis abaixo e substitua os seus valores:
GMAIL_USER: 'seu-email@gmail.com'
GMAIL_PASSWORD: 'sua-senha'
Após realizar as mudanças, salve os arquivos modificados, e realize uma nova subida dos contêineres com as novas modificações. Basta executar o comando docker-compose up --build
no terminal aberto na pasta alura-ms
. Após finalizar a subida do contêiner, acesse a aplicação e realize um novo cadastro, e verifique se o e-mail será enviado para a conta informada.
Espero ter ajudado. Continue mergulhando em conhecimento e não hesite em voltar ao fórum para continuar aprendendo e interagindo com a comunidade.
Em caso de dúvidas estou à disposição.
Abraços e bons estudos!